Need a setup to pour a lead keel? Here's how we set up to pour the 4.5 ton keel for our wooden sailboat build. We are building a 38ft wooden sailboat and needed a solid 9500lbs ballast keel. No easy task!

While cruising and living aboard, we avoid laundromats as much as possible, due to cost, effort and energy. Here's how we get clothes clean, save water and reduce drying time while doing laundry by hand on the boat.
